摘要 |
Complex labyrinth curves are interactively generated by an iterative process that spatially modulates curve evolution by an image or other function defined on the evolution space. After curves and evolution parameters are initialized [100], the iterative process resamples the curves [104], and spatially modulates the curves according to the evolution parameters [106]. The spatial modulation includes computing sample point displacements by calculating distances between each of the sample points and neighboring points using a surface distance metric that estimates a geodesic distance metric in a two-dimensional non-Euclidean evolution space. The evolved labyrinth curves are may be processed [110] for use in various applications. The evolved curves can also be triangulated and projected to a plane to create patterns for manufacturing developable surfaces.
|